You are paying for the meat, the work involved turning it into sausage, keeping it frozen, packing materials, shipping crate, dry ice and fast delivery.

 

My family makes homemade sausage.  We used to sell it. ( we had a resturant)  It is quite the process.  The meat has to be cut from the bones, run through the grinder, mixed with spices, then put into casings and kept cold the whole time.

 

 I am sure you can find it less expensive elsewhere.  Sometimes, everything but the oink is thrown into the sausage meat and the more expensive stuff usually uses pork shoulders and no snouts.

 

I  wouldn't pay that much for it, but in my area, I can buy really great sausage for much less or make it ourselves.  Some people don't have that choice available, or they have money and are willing to pay to have it delivered.
